The verdict
Pressable
Best for value-conscious sites needing bundled security
Starts lower at $25/mo and includes more on the entry plan: 20 GB storage and 30k visits versus WP Engine's 10 GB and 25k. WAF/DDoS protection and email hosting are included on every plan, where WP Engine charges extra for managed WAF and offers no email. Multisite is on all plans, and it backs a 100% uptime SLA.
Best for hyperscaler infrastructure and edge reach
Runs on Google Cloud and AWS across 28 datacenter locations, versus Pressable's own datacenters and 4 regions, giving wider geographic placement. It also offers a longer 60-day money-back window and 40-day backup retention, against Pressable's 30 days for each. Backed by a 1,000+ employee organization.
